  1. Hi

    Where in NZ? The reason I ask is I would almost certainly say Air NZ as it simply has nicer more comfortable seats, more leg room and generally a better snack selection. It also has free alcohol :)

    However, if you have an opportunity to fly on Emirates then you may want to chose them. They fly from Melbourne to Auckland (it is essentially, the end of a longer flight but it is also a way for Emirates to secure a market share for those passengers heading to Asia, ME, Europe).

    Qantas are good but I don’t like their lack of legroom and seat comfort. Air NZ wins out.

    Virgin – apart from the lack of free food and drinks, I actually really like Virgin. Good price. But, they don’t fly direct to NZ from Melbourne at this stage (need to go via Brisbane or Sydney).

    Jetstar – don’t bother unless it is super super cheap.

    The one other thing i would suggest, if you are flying to Wellington then, for the most part, Air NZ does morning MEL-WLG flights (arrives approx 2:30pm NZST) whereas Qantas does the evening flights (arriving around midnight). Sometimes they change.
